Subject: [PATCH] clocksource/drivers/imx-tpm: Add support for ARM64
Date: Wed,  1 Apr 2020 12:27:02 +0800	[thread overview]
Message-ID: <1585715222-24489-1-git-send-email-Anson.Huang@nxp.com> (raw)

Allows building and compile-testing the i.MX TPM driver also
for ARM64. The delay_timer is only supported on ARMv7.

Signed-off-by: Anson Huang <Anson.Huang@nxp.com>
---
 drivers/clocksource/timer-imx-tpm.c | 8 ++++++--
 1 file changed, 6 insertions(+), 2 deletions(-)

diff --git a/drivers/clocksource/timer-imx-tpm.c b/drivers/clocksource/timer-imx-tpm.c
index 6334a35..2cdc077 100644
--- a/drivers/clocksource/timer-imx-tpm.c
+++ b/drivers/clocksource/timer-imx-tpm.c
@@ -61,17 +61,19 @@ static inline void tpm_irq_acknowledge(void)
 	writel(TPM_STATUS_CH0F, timer_base + TPM_STATUS);
 }
 
-static struct delay_timer tpm_delay_timer;
-
 static inline unsigned long tpm_read_counter(void)
 {
 	return readl(timer_base + TPM_CNT);
 }
 
+#if defined(CONFIG_ARM)
+static struct delay_timer tpm_delay_timer;
+
 static unsigned long tpm_read_current_timer(void)
 {
 	return tpm_read_counter();
 }
+#endif
 
 static u64 notrace tpm_read_sched_clock(void)
 {
@@ -144,9 +146,11 @@ static struct timer_of to_tpm = {
 
 static int __init tpm_clocksource_init(void)
 {
+#if defined(CONFIG_ARM)
 	tpm_delay_timer.read_current_timer = &tpm_read_current_timer;
 	tpm_delay_timer.freq = timer_of_rate(&to_tpm) >> 3;
 	register_current_timer_delay(&tpm_delay_timer);
+#endif
 
 	sched_clock_register(tpm_read_sched_clock, counter_width,
 			     timer_of_rate(&to_tpm) >> 3);
